Becky Pearson (born January 22, 1956) is an American professional golfer who played on the LPGA Tour.

Golfing career
Before turning professional, Pearson was a two-time winner of the Minnesota Junior Girls State Championship. Pearson, while living in North Branch, Minnesota made the quarter-finals at the United States Girls' Junior Golf Championship in 1973 after defeating defending champion Nancy Lopez in the second round. Pearson twice won All-American honors while attending Florida International University and was runner-up to Lori Castillo at the 1979 U.S. Women's Amateur Public Links.
Pearson won once on the LPGA Tour in 1986 at the Chrysler-Plymouth Classic.
The North Chisago Historical Society awarded Pearson in 2008 along with two others their Women in History Award.
